Stock Footage
Stock footage is a record that consists of cut-short images that are widely used to make films, videos, etc. Stock footage is frequently used in various production houses, television, documentaries, commentary, news, and reviews, to save the time and money required to do customized shots. Stock footage can be used to set time, location, transition between scenes, there are just so many ways it can be used to supplement what has been custom shot. For example, on the news one night several years ago there was a man talking on the t.v. about surviving the tsunami and while he was talking they ran a clip of the tsunami. I had seen the same clip previously, and while it was not a clip of the man’s personal experience, the news station ran it while he talked to effectively paint a clearer picture of the tsunami’s devastating effects. It was totally effective and replaced custom footage of the man’s specific experience, as it told the visual story just as well. The stock video clips, in this example, were effectively used as a substitute for actual footage, which was not available.
